Future of TV startups play in many different categories (1 of 2)

6

Multi-Channel Networks49 Startups, $988M Total FundingCompanies that aggregate content from multiple publishers, such as individual YouTube publishers, into one channel

Video Advertising Platforms 138 Startups, $3.4B Total FundingCompanies that facilitate the delivery of video ads, aggregate video inventory, and provide a marketplace for digital ad space

Video Consumption Platforms120 Startups, $8.9B Total FundingCompanies that enable users to consume video content through the internet and across multiple screens

Social Video Platforms124 Startups, $4.7B Total FundingCompanies that build social networks around video content and provide applications intended for use alongside video programs

Video Analytics Platforms38 Startups, $628M Total FundingCompanies that provide viewer analytics and social media data around video content to publishers and content creators

Video Creation Platforms82 Startups, $3.2B Total FundingCompanies that offer streamlined tools sets that enable users to produce and edit video content

Category stats as of February 2017

Future of TV startups play in many different categories (2 of 2)

7

Video Discovery Platforms67 Startups, $339M Total FundingCompanies that help users find and curate relevant video content based on user preferences

Video Infrastructure Platforms40 Startups, $1.3B Total FundingCompanies that provide the backend systems to support video streaming services, data management, and data collection

Video Management Platforms94 Startups, $2B Total FundingCompanies that help manage video content libraries, such as video upload processing and metadata tagging

Video Distribution Platforms 118 Startups, $2.4B Total FundingCompanies that provide a network of servers to deliver content to users based on their geographical location

Video Licensing Platforms38 Startups, $2.6B Total FundingCompanies that manage the copyright on video content, syndicate with advertisers, and deliver the content to publishers

Category stats as of February 2017

Investing into the space is focused on the video consumption category

The video consumption category accounts for 29% of venture funding and 13% of total companies in the Future of TV startup sector

VC funding into the Future of TV has been growing

Overall Future of TV VC funding grew at a CAGR of 18% from 2011-2016

The Future of TV sector has entered the growth capital phase

Future of TV Funding Amount by Type

Recent years have seen an increase in late stage financings, implying established startups are demonstrating success

Future of TV startups founded in 2011 lead in VC funding

Startups founded in 2011 account for 23% of the sector funding over the last decade, and include companies like Snap Inc, Fastly, and Vidyard

Future of TV exit activity has been dominated by acquisitions

Exit events within the Future of TV sector grew by 40% between 2011 and 2016
